About This Item

London: Pan / Piccolo Books, 1968. [Childrens classic] All three adventures in one volume. FIRST EDITION, FIRST ISSUE, SIGNED by the illustrator. Oversize trade paperback, handsomely rebound, bibliographer's copy with his pencilled ownership. Octavo (22 x 18cm), pp.123; [3], blank. Illustrated by John Burningham. Hand-bound in half mid-green oasis morocco with raised bands to spine, gilt rules and titles, matching cloth sides, publisher's 'double format' softcovers preserved at the rear. A few small spots to half title, exterior as new. A near fine copy in an attractive recent leather binding. Ink signature of John Burningham (obtained in person by Fleming's bibliographer Jon Gilbert). This is the first single-volume paperback to be published in the UK, specially bound for the bibliographer, with his pencilled note and ownership signature to free endpaper. Gilbert A17a(13.1).

About Adrian Harrington Rare Books

Adrian Harrington began trading in 1971, as part of Harrington Brothers in the Chelsea Antiques Market on London's fashionable King's Road. He moved to Kensington Church Street in 1997, and in 2014 Adrian relocated to the historic Hall's Bookshop in Royal Tunbridge Wells, occupying the first floor of this iconic building near The Pantiles area of the town. Hall's remains on the ground floor offering an exceptional range of quality used books.Adrian Harrington Rare Books deal in a wide selection of literature, modern first editions, leather bound library sets, children's and illustrated books, and fine and rare antiquarian and old books in all fields. We also offer a full and expert bookbinding and restoration service.Award-winning Ian Fleming Bibliographer Jon Gilbert curates our world-class stock of James Bond material, including first edition novels, film posters, original scripts and associated ephemera.We are always interested in buying quality books in our subject areas, from individual titles to complete collections.
